Auto Repair Shop Permit Requirements in Las Vegas, NV
Complete permit and license guide for starting a auto repair shop in Las Vegas, Clark County, Nevada.

Las Vegas / Clark County Requirements
4 requirementsCity of Las Vegas Business License
Auto repair shops operating within Las Vegas city limits must obtain a Business License from the City of Las Vegas Department of Planning. An Automotive Garage (Major) license is required for full-service repair. Apply through the city's online licensing portal. Note: businesses unincorporated Clark County use a different process.
Clark County Business License
If operating in unincorporated Clark County (outside Las Vegas city limits), a Clark County Business License is required from the Clark County Business License Division. Clark County Regulated Business licenses apply to auto repair shops.
Nevada DMV Repair Garage License
Under Nevada state law, the DMV regulates the auto repair industry. Repair garages must be licensed by the Nevada DMV's Occupational and Business Licensing (OBL) division. Auto repair shops pay an annual registration fee of $26 for a repair garage license; auto body shops pay $301/year.
Clark County Air Quality — Paint Booth Permit
Auto body and paint shops in Clark County must obtain an air quality permit from the Clark County Department of Air Quality (DAQ). Mechanical repair shops without spray painting may be exempt. The Clark County DAQ is the delegated air authority for the Las Vegas Valley.
Nevada State Requirements
3 requirementsNevada Secretary of State — Business Registration
LLCs, corporations, and partnerships must register with the Nevada Secretary of State. Nevada is known for favorable business registration requirements and no state income tax. Annual report fees apply.
Nevada Sales Tax Permit (Seller's Permit)
Auto repair shops must collect Nevada sales tax on parts sold. Labor is generally taxable in Nevada (unlike most states). Register with the Nevada Department of Taxation for a Seller's Permit. Clark County combined rate is approximately 8.375%.
EPA Section 609 Certification (Automotive A/C)
Technicians servicing vehicle air conditioning systems must be EPA Section 609 certified. Required for individual technicians handling refrigerants.
Federal Requirements
2 requirementsEPA Small Quantity Generator (SQG) Registration
Auto repair shops that generate used oil, antifreeze, or other hazardous waste must register with the EPA as a hazardous waste generator. Most auto shops qualify as Small Quantity Generators (SQG). Registration is administered through the Nevada Division of Environmental Protection.
EIN (Employer Identification Number)
Required if you have employees or operate as an LLC/corporation. Free from the IRS.
